Primary Duties and Responsibilities

This role is responsible for advanced data construction, management, cleaning, and statistical analysis across large and complex datasets, including UCLA and VA electronic health records (EHR), Medicare data, and other clinical databases. The position collaborates closely with faculty and staff on data quality control, statistical modeling, and the design of study databases. The incumbent will conduct statistical analyses, develop high quality graphical and tabular summaries of results, and contribute to data driven insights that support research goals.

Job Qualifications

Required:

  • Bachelor's Degree in Statistics / Computer Science / Bioinformatics / Data Specification / Data Science / Computational and/or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Knowledge of basic and multivariable statistics.
  • Experience with a range of statistical modeling (e.g., hierarchical/multilevel modeling, GLM and GEE modeling, two-stage models, survival models).
  • Experience with causal inference approaches such as instrumental variable models, propensity-score methods, difference-in-difference designs, regression discontinuity, G-estimation.
  • Experience with economic models.
  • Knowledge of research design.
  • Competency in statistical software applications (e.g., STATA, R, SAS).
  • Experience with database management via SQL to run queries and extract data.
  • Ability to conceptualize and construct tables and graphs.
  • Working knowledge of statistical terminology.
  • Ability to summarize statistical analyses for collaborators.
  • Ability to manage and merge large dataset and datatables from different sources to develop analytic datasets as a single file.
  • Ability to produce visual tools that highlight the essential information from a project or study.
  • Ability to learn new statistical techniques and to adapt existing code to customize statistical analysis strategies.

Preferred:

  • Master’s degree or higher in Biostatistics/Statistics/Computer Science or related field
  • 2 years experience in Statistics/Computer Science/Bioinformatics/Data Specification/ Data Science.
  • Competence with Python for database management and statistical analyses.
  • Experience with using Jupyter notebook
  • Experience with regular expression natural language processing via Python
  • Experience with machine learning models (e.g. regularization regression, random forests, ensemble methods)

About UCLA Health

For more than half a century, UCLA Health has provided the best in healthcare and the latest in medical technology to the people of Los Angeles and throughout the world.

Comprised of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center, UCLA Medical Center Santa Monica, Resnick Neuropsychiatric Hospital at UCLA, UCLA Mattel Children's Hospital, UCLA West Valley Medical Center and the UCLA Medical Group with its wide-reaching system of primary-care and specialty-care offices throughout the region, UCLA Health is among the most comprehensive and advanced healthcare systems in the world.

Our physicians are world leaders in the diagnosis and treatment of complex illnesses, and our hospitals are among the best in the country. Consistently ranked one of the top ten hospitals in the nation and the best medical center in the western United States by U.S. News & World Report, Ronald Reagan UCLA Medical Center is at the cutting edge of biomedical research, and our doctors and scientists are leaders in performing pioneering work across an astounding range of disciplines, from organ transplantation and cardiac surgery to neurosurgery and cancer treatment, and bringing the latest discoveries to virtually every field of medicine.
